A car is considered a classic in Idaho if it's at least 30 years old, does not qualify as an "Idaho Old Timer," and has been unaltered from the original manufacturer's specifications. When a vehicle in Idaho meets these requirements, the owner can register it as a classic vehicle, which will limit the car’s use. Specifically, classic cars in Idaho can only be used for purposes unrelated to commercial or everyday transportation.
Classic Car Qualifications in Idaho
- At least 30 years old
- Not an "Idaho Old Timer" (manufactured prior to 1943)
- Unaltered from the original manufacturers specifications
- Not for commercial or regular transportation
Keep in mind that even if your vehicle is registered as a classic car in Idaho, it might not qualify for classic car insurance from certain companies. Each classic car insurer has its own eligibility requirements, so your car will need to meet those standards in order to qualify.
